suggested times for tasks

This commit is contained in:
Dante
2015-06-12 12:00:28 -04:00
parent 27648de24b
commit 8d5ebb0d00
2 changed files with 10 additions and 4 deletions

View File

@@ -726,9 +726,15 @@ class indicatorsCalculator
return $returnVal;
}
public function suggestedTimeForTask () {
//to_do
return array('average' => 50, 'sdv' => 70);
public function suggestedTimeForTask ($taskId) {
$qryParams = Array();
$qryParams[':taskId'] = $taskId;
$sqlString = "select
ROUND(AVG(TOTAL_TIME_BY_TASK/TOTAL_CASES_OUT), 2) as average,
ROUND(STDDEV(TOTAL_TIME_BY_TASK/TOTAL_CASES_OUT), 2) as sdv
from USR_REPORTING where TAS_UID = :taskId";
$retval = $this->pdoExecutor($sqlString, $qryParams);
return $retval[0];
}

View File

@@ -474,7 +474,7 @@ class Task extends BaseTask
/*----------------------------------********---------------------------------*/
G::LoadClass("indicatorsCalculator");
$indicator = new indicatorsCalculator();
$data = $indicator->suggestedTimeForTask();
$data = $indicator->suggestedTimeForTask($TasUid);
$aFields["TAS_AVERAGE"] = $data['average'];
$aFields["TAS_SDV"] = $data['sdv'];
/*----------------------------------********---------------------------------*/